Google really sucks at giving users a choice. The Gmail app on iOS has a browser selector dialog, which asks if you want to open a link in an email in Chrome or Safari. Despite the fact that you can change your default browser in iOS settings if you really want to use Chrome. And even if you choose Safari and don’t ask it to remind you every time, it will still prompt you again later if you’d like to switch to Chrome this time. Couldn’t I just pick Safari and you respect that choice until I say otherwise?

I do wonder if people using Chrome on iOS face the same issue, or if Google respects your browser of choice a bit more if it’s their browser.
